Using the EXAIR EFC

We like to tout the benefits of our intelligent and efficient compressed air products. For example, our Super Air Knife entrains ambient air at a ratio of 40:1, so for a moderate amount of compressed air, you will get large volumes of air blowing against your part. But another way you can be efficient is by turning your compressed air off – or at least only turning it on when you need it. For example, if you are drying parts moving along a conveyor, turning the air off in between parts will save even more compressed air. You only need to use the air when it is necessary. This is where EXAIR’s Electronic Flow Controller, or EFC, comes in.

Our EFC is great for automating processes involving compressed air use, by turning the air flow off when it’s not needed.  In fact, not only does it provide simple on/off control to blow only when a part is “seen” by the photoelectric sensor, there are eight distinct modes to incorporate delay on or off, flicker on or off, signal on/off delay, interval, or “One-Shot,” where the sensor detects the part, delays opening the valve per the timer setting, and blows for one second. We include the EFC with our Deluxe Super Air Knife Kits for the obvious synergy with the Super Air Knives’ typical applications of cooling, drying and cleaning. However, there are many other EXAIR products and applications that could benefit from the functionality of the photoelectric sensor. Take our Line Vacs, for example. If a hopper is being filled with product that is being conveyed by the Line Vac, you can use the sensor on the EFC to turn off the Line Vac. Alternatively, you could use the sensor to detect when the hopper is almost empty and turn the Line Vac on.

We have had customers use our EFC to control the flow from our Atomizing Spray Nozzles. When the sensor detects the parts being coated, the EFC turns on the compressed air supply, allowing the Air Atomizing Spray Nozzle to apply a coating. Once the part has been coated, the EFC shuts off the air supply, not only saving on compressed air, but also the liquid used to coat its parts.

Our Electronic Flow Controls can accommodate flows up to 350scfm, so they can be used in a wide variety of applications.
